Case Studies of Successful Digital Transformation
Numerous companies have successfully navigated the digital transformation journey, showcasing how technology can drive significant improvements in efficiency, customer satisfaction, and profitability. Here are a few notable case studies:
1. Nike
Nike embraced digital transformation by leveraging data analytics and direct-to-consumer sales. By launching their Nike+ app, they created a community for runners, allowing for personalised training and product recommendations. This strategy increased customer loyalty and significantly boosted sales.
2. Starbucks
Starbucks transformed its business model by incorporating technology into customer interaction. Their mobile app allows customers to order ahead, pay, and earn rewards, enhancing the overall customer experience. This strategy not only improved customer satisfaction but also increased store efficiency.
3. Domino’s Pizza
Domino’s embraced digital transformation by investing in technology to improve its ordering process. With options like voice ordering, chatbots, and a user-friendly app, the company made ordering pizza easier than ever. As a result, Domino’s saw a substantial increase in sales and customer engagement.
4. General Electric (GE)
GE transitioned from a traditional manufacturing company to a digital industrial company. They developed the Predix platform, an analytics software for industrial data. This innovation enables businesses to optimise operations and improve efficiency, leading to significant cost savings.
5. Adobe
Adobe shifted from selling software licenses to a subscription-based model with Adobe Creative Cloud. This change allowed them to provide constant updates and new features to users, enhancing customer satisfaction. The transition increased their revenue and expanded their user base significantly.
These case studies highlight the diverse ways businesses can achieve success through digital transformation. Each company illustrates the importance of adopting innovative technologies and strategies to meet evolving customer demands.
